Modelling line of sight availability for high frequency urban radio networks
The growing trend towards high bandwidth wireless services operating in the millimetre-wave frequency band requires the development of new models and modelling tools for accurate prediction of coverage. This paper presents a simple model of LOS visibility as a function of transmitter and receiver heights for urban environments parameters derived from a 3D building. A comparison is made with similar coverage plots generated using ray tracing techniques on the same data set. Limitations and means of improving the prediction accuracy are discussed.
